Wouldn’t you like to pick up your mail by walking on this driveway every day? I surely do love sunny days and the shadows that result. The pink shrub at the entrance is a real scene-stealer. This sentinel is pieris or andromeda, very popular here in the Pacific Northwest. I read that our soils are acidic and that’s why plants such as rhododendrons and azaleas (and pieris) tend to do so well. Who knew?

I just felt like revisiting and sharing this scene, from a camping trip we took last August to the Dungeness Recreation Area near Sequim (pronounced skwim) on the Olympic Peninsula in Washington. This area gets much, much more sunshine than the surrounding areas including Seattle, let alone the rainforest. There is a simple trail along the bluff over the water that is astoundingly scenic. The water is Puget Sound, the Strait of Juan de Fuca, I believe, with Canada a short bit across the water to the right. I hope you enjoy this vista.
